Collet's section is on the right side (northwest face) of this wedge toward the top of the Valmur vineyard, and it's a true Grand Cru in every sense. Nestled high up on the slope and facing slightly northwest — the other main face sits opposite and faces south. Thanks to gravity, the relatively shallow topsoil (by Grand Cru standards) is comprised of hard Portlandian scree, Kimmeridgian marl bedrock, and Marne (limestone-rich clay, slightly greyish in color compared to vineyards on the left bank of the Serein).
The young Romain Collet, who started his own Domaine in 2009, has stunned the wine world with his site-specific wines. Since he took over for his gregarious father, who suffered a stroke in 2008, he converted the family's extensive holdings to organic farming, which has paid off in more expressive and transparent wines.
